| Quote Kosh="Kosh"Lenagan and the majority of the other club chairmen have rejected a joke of a proposal. Good on them.
The only way P&R between Professional and Semi-Pro leagues could be made to work was to syphon funds from the Pro league and give them to the Semi-Pro league. In effect they wanted to reduce the quality of SL to bring it closer to the Championship just to make P&R remotely feasible. They should be looking at how to level up, not down.'"
Exactly right. So called professional clubs are often just an amateur organisation that are trying to buy status usually by paying players more than they are worth or can afford. Too many of these teams are trying to emulate their neighbours and compete with them for talent and spectators thus simply diluting the pool of talent and money available. If we keep going down that route we'll end up with a bigger game at a more and more amateur level. The best talent will always look to exploit it and will go to other sports , Union especially , if there is no prospect of making money and hitting the "big time" in League in the UK. There just has to be an elite group of clubs for the best talent to aspire to and it has to be of a size that allows that talent to be spread so that the competition is more intense. 12 teams max and a top 5 or 6 playoff and carry on with the , admittedly flawed , licence system with some tougher rules in the hope that the young talent that is around the academies of Wigan , Saints , Leeds and hopefully Hull and Rovers are given a truly professional game to aspire to.

| Quote Dudley="Dudley"While that would help improve the quality of play off games, it also contributes to more dead rubbers, as teams further down the ladder find the play offs beyond their reach.'"
The dead rubbers are a result of the vastly differing quality of clubs in SL. No system is going to eliminate them without first addressing that underlying issue. Stretching the playoffs to include clubs with no realistic chance of competing in them fixes nothing.
The same with P&R - it would be the same few clubs involved every year, changing only when one or more of them went out of business.
